Why see Julius Caesar?

Shakespeare’s great political thriller, Julius Caesar, finds dark, contemporary echoes in modern Africa, directed by RSC Chief Associate Director Gregory Doran.

Gregory’s most recent productions include Shakespeare’s ‘lost play’ Cardenio, re-imagined as part of the RSC’s 50th birthday celebrations, as well as his 2008 production of Hamlet.

 

Cast

Jeffrey Kissoon as Caesar
Ray Fearon as Mark Anthony
Paterson Joseph as Brutus
Cyril Nri as Cassius

Creative

Directed by Gregory Doran
Written by William Shakespeare
Designed by Michael Vale
Music by Akintayo Akinbode
Lighting by Vince Herbert
Sound by Jonathan Ruddick
Fight direction by Kev McCurdy
